Laser hair removal is a widely used procedure in Johannesburg to get rid of unwanted hair. The process involves the use of a laser beam that is directed towards the hair follicles. This laser beam emits a highly concentrated light that is absorbed by the pigment in the hair, which in turn damages the hair follicle and inhibits future hair growth.
The laser works by targeting the melanin, or pigment, in the hair follicles. When the laser is directed at the skin, it passes through the outer layers and is absorbed by the melanin in the hair shaft. The energy from the laser is then converted into heat, which damages the hair follicle and inhibits further growth.
Unlike traditional methods such as shaving or waxing, laser hair removal provides long-lasting results. The process is effective on all skin tones and hair types, although individuals with lighter skin and darker hair tend to see the best results. It is a safe and reliable solution for those looking to permanently reduce hair growth.
Interestingly, the concept of laser hair removal dates back to the 1960s when scientists discovered that lasers could selectively target specific tissues. It wasn't until the 1990s that laser hair removal became commercially available and gained popularity as an effective hair removal method.
The development and refinement of laser technology over the years have made laser hair removal a widely accepted and trusted procedure. Today, it is a common choice for individuals looking to have smooth and hair-free skin without the hassle of constant maintenance.

Discover the lasers used in laser hair removal!
Alexandrite lasers emit 755nm, perfect for superficial penetration on fair to olive skin.
Nd:YAG lasers have a 1064nm wavelength, for deep penetration on all skin tones.
Diode lasers offer moderate penetration at 800-810nm and are best for medium to dark skin.
Ruby lasers use 694nm and target the superficial layers of the skin.
Experts may use multiple lasers during one session to get the best results!

Laser hair removal in Johannesburg is a popular choice for those wanting smooth and hair-free skin. But what about the risks and side effects?
Well, it's important to note that laser hair removal is generally considered safe when performed by a trained professional. However, like any cosmetic procedure, there are some potential risks to be aware of.
For starters, there is a risk of skin irritation and redness immediately after the treatment. This is usually temporary and will subside within a few hours or days. In rare cases, there may be some blistering or crusting of the skin, but this is usually minor and will heal on its own.
Another potential side effect is changes in skin pigmentation. This means that the treated area may become lighter or darker than the surrounding skin. While this is usually temporary, it's important to discuss any concerns with your technician prior to treatment.
In very rare cases, laser hair removal can cause scarring. This is more likely to occur if you have a history of keloids or if the treatment is performed incorrectly. It's crucial to choose a reputable clinic that uses the latest technology and follows strict safety protocols.
To ensure the best possible outcome and minimize risks, it's important to follow all pre and post-treatment instructions provided by your technician. This may include avoiding sun exposure and certain skincare products for a period of time.

Before Laser Hair Removal, Avoid Sun Exposure!
It is very important to protect skin from damaging UV rays before laser hair removal treatments.
Do not be in the sun or use a tanning bed for four to six weeks prior.
Apply broad-spectrum sunscreen with high SPF when going out.
Wear sunglasses, hats, and long sleeves to shield skin.
Also, do not use self-tanning products or sprays before the treatment.
For best results, have skin in its natural state during procedure.

It is essential to not wax or pluck before laser hair removal. Doing so allows the laser to target the follicles accurately. Waxing or plucking can remove hair temporarily, but disrupts the growth cycle needed for successful laser removal.
Waxing or plucking before the laser treatment can lead to ineffective results. The laser needs the follicle intact for a successful approach. Removing the hair manually interrupts this process and may need extra sessions for desired results.
For successful treatment, it is advised not to wax or pluck at least six weeks before the laser session. This time allows follicle regrowth, making them more visible and easier for the laser to target.
Also, avoiding sun exposure and self-tanning products before the appointment is important. Tanned skin absorbs more energy, which can cause skin damage during the treatment. Keep skin protected from direct sunlight and avoid self-tanning products in the weeks before the laser session.
